BLDG CONTRS v. ST OF NY


89 Misc.2d 279 (1977)

In the Matter of General Building Contractors of New York State, Inc., Petitioner, v. State of New York et al., Respondents.

Supreme Court, Special Term, Albany County.

January 10, 1977


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Bryant, O'Dell & Basso for petitioner. Louis J. Lefkowitz, Attorney-General, for State of New York and another, respondents. Di Fabio & Couch for Dominick Dan Alonzo, Inc., respondent.


ROGER J. MINER, J.

Petitioner seeks judgment pursuant to CPLR article 78 declaring void and unenforceable a certain construction contract entered into between respondent Dominick Dan Alonzo, Inc., and the State of New York.
